/*!< hf client profile state param */ 275 } prof_stat; /*!< status to indicate hf client prof init or deinit */ 276 277 } esp_hf_client_cb_param_t; /*!< HFP client callback parameters */ 278 279 /** 280 * @brief HFP client incoming data callback function, the callback is useful in case of 281 * Voice Over HCI. 282 * @param[in] buf : pointer to incoming data(payload of HCI synchronous data packet), the 283 * buffer is allocated inside bluetooth protocol stack and will be released after 284 * invoke of the callback is finished. 285 * @param[in] len : size(in bytes) in buf 286 */ 287 typedef void (* esp_hf_client_incoming_data_cb_t)(const uint8_t *buf, uint32_t len); 288 289 /** 290 * @brief HFP client outgoing data callback function, the callback is useful in case of 291 * Voice Over HCI. Once audio connection is set up and the application layer has 292 * prepared data to send, the lower layer will call this function to read data 293 * and then send. This callback is supposed to be implemented as non-blocking, 294 * and if data is not enough, return value 0 is supposed. 295 * 296 * @param[in] buf : pointer to incoming data(payload of HCI synchronous data packet), the 297 * buffer is allocated inside bluetooth protocol stack and will be released after 298 * invoke of the callback is finished. 299 * 300 * @param[in] len : size(in bytes) in buf 301 * 302 * @return length of data successfully read 303 * 304 */ 305 typedef uint32_t (* esp_hf_client_outgoing_data_cb_t)(uint8_t *buf, uint32_t len); 306 307 /** 308 * @brief HFP client callback function type 309 * 310 * @param event : Event type 311 * 312 * @param param : Pointer to callback parameter 313 */ 314 typedef void (* esp_hf_client_cb_t)(esp_hf_client_cb_event_t event, esp_hf_client_cb_param_t *param); 315 316 /** 317 * @brief Register application callback function to HFP client module. 318 * This function should be called only after esp_bluedroid_enable() completes successfully. 319 * 320 * @param[in] callback: HFP client event callback function 321 * 322 * @return 323 * - ESP_OK: success 324 * - ESP_ERR_INVALID_STATE: if bluetooth stack is not yet enabled 325 * - ESP_FAIL: if callback is a NULL function pointer 326 * 327 */ 328 esp_err_t esp_hf_client_register_callback(esp_hf_client_cb_t callback); 329 330 /** 331 * 332 * @brief Initialize the bluetooth HFP client module. 333 * This function should be called after esp_bluedroid_enable() completes successfully. 334 * ESP_HF_CLIENT_PROF_STATE_EVT with ESP_HF_INIT_SUCCESS will reported to the APP layer. 335 * 336 * @return 337 * - ESP_OK: if the initialization request is sent successfully 338 * - ESP_ERR_INVALID_STATE: if bluetooth stack is not yet enabled 339 * - ESP_FAIL: others 340 * 341 */ 342 esp_err_t esp_hf_client_init(void); 343 344 /** 345 * 346 * @brief De-initialize for HFP client module. 347 * This function should be called only after esp_bluedroid_enable() completes successfully. 348 * ESP_HF_CLIENT_PROF_STATE_EVT with ESP_HF_DEINIT_SUCCESS will reported to the APP layer. 349 * 350 * @return 351 * - ESP_OK: success 352 * - ESP_ERR_INVALID_STATE: if bluetooth stack is not yet enabled 353 * - ESP_FAIL: others 354 * 355 */ 356 esp_err_t esp_hf_client_deinit(void); 357 358 /** 359 * 360 * @brief Establish a Service Level Connection to remote bluetooth HFP audio gateway(AG) device. 361 * This function must be called after esp_hf_client_init() and before esp_hf_client_deinit(). 362 * 363 * @param[in] remote_bda: remote bluetooth device address 364 * 365 * @return 366 * - ESP_OK: connect request is sent to lower layer 367 * - ESP_ERR_INVALID_STATE: if bluetooth stack is not yet enabled 368 * - ESP_FAIL: others 369 * 370 */ 371 esp_err_t esp_hf_client_connect(esp_bd_addr_t remote_bda); 372 373 /** 374 * 375 * @brief Disconnect from the remote HFP audio gateway. 376 * This function must be called after esp_hf_client_init() and before esp_hf_client_deinit(). 377 * 378 * @param[in] remote_bda: remote bluetooth device address 379 * 380 * @return 381 * - ESP_OK: disconnect request is sent to lower layer 382 * - ESP_ERR_INVALID_STATE: if bluetooth stack is not yet enabled 383 * - ESP_FAIL: others 384 * 385 */ 386 esp_err_t esp_hf_client_disconnect(esp_bd_addr_t remote_bda); 387 388 /** 389 * 390 * @brief Create audio connection with remote HFP AG. 391 * As a precondition to use this API, Service Level Connection shall exist with AG. 392 * 393 * @param[in] remote_bda: remote bluetooth device address 394 * @return 395 * - ESP_OK: connect audio request is sent to lower layer 396 * - ESP_ERR_INVALID_STATE: if bluetooth stack is not yet enabled 397 * - ESP_FAIL: others 398 * 399 */ 400 esp_err_t esp_hf_client_connect_audio(esp_bd_addr_t remote_bda); 401 402 /** 403 * 404 * @brief Release the established audio connection with remote HFP AG. 405 * As a precondition to use this API, Service Level Connection shall exist with AG. 406 * 407 * @param[in] remote_bda: remote bluetooth device address 408 * @return 409 * - ESP_OK: disconnect audio request is sent to lower layer 410 * - ESP_ERR_INVALID_STATE: if bluetooth stack is not yet enabled 411 * - ESP_FAIL: others 412 * 413 */ 414 esp_err_t esp_hf_client_disconnect_audio(esp_bd_addr_t remote_bda); 488 489 /** 490 * 491 * @brief Send call hold and multiparty commands, or enhanced call control commands(Use AT+CHLD). 492 * As a precondition to use this API, Service Level Connection shall exist with AG. 493 * 494 * @param[in] chld: AT+CHLD call hold and multiparty handling AT command. 495 * @param[in] idx: used in Enhanced Call Control Mechanisms, used if chld is 496 * ESP_HF_CHLD_TYPE_REL_X or ESP_HF_CHLD_TYPE_PRIV_X 497 * 498 * @return 499 * - ESP_OK: command AT+CHLD is sent to lower layer 500 * - ESP_ERR_INVALID_STATE: if bluetooth stack is not yet enabled 501 * - ESP_FAIL: others 502 * 503 */ 504 esp_err_t esp_hf_client_send_chld_cmd(esp_hf_chld_type_t chld, int idx); 505 506 /** 507 * 508 * @brief Send response and hold action command(Send AT+BTRH command) 509 * As a precondition to use this API, Service Level Connection shall exist with AG. 510 * 511 * @param[in] btrh: response and hold action to send 512 * 513 * @return 514 * - ESP_OK: command AT+BTRH is sent to lower layer 515 * - ESP_ERR_INVALID_STATE: if bluetooth stack is not yet enabled 516 * - ESP_FAIL: others 517 * 518 */ 519 esp_err_t esp_hf_client_send_btrh_cmd(esp_hf_btrh_cmd_t btrh); 585 586 /** 587 * 588 * @brief Transmit DTMF codes during an ongoing call(use AT+VTS commands) 589 * As a precondition to use this API, Service Level Connection shall exist with AG. 590 * 591 * @param[in] code: dtmf code, single ascii character in the set 0-9, #, *, A-D 592 * 593 * @return 594 * - ESP_OK: the DTMF codes are sent to lower layer 595 * - ESP_ERR_INVALID_STATE: if bluetooth stack is not yet enabled 596 * - ESP_FAIL: others 597 * 598 */ 599 esp_err_t esp_hf_client_send_dtmf(char code); 600 601 /** 602 * 603 * @brief Send command to enable Vendor specific feature to indicate battery level 604 * and docker status 605 * This is Apple-specific commands, but used by most device, including Android and Windows 606 * 607 * @param[in] information: XAPL vendorID-productID-version, such as "0505-1995-0610" 608 * vendorID: A string representation of the hex value of the vendor ID from the manufacturer, without the 0x prefix. 609 * productID: A string representation of the hex value of the product ID from the manufacturer, without the 0x prefix. 610 * version: The revision of the software 611 * @param[in] features: A base-10 representation of a bit field. such as ESP_HF_CLIENT_XAPL_FEAT_BATTERY_REPORT 612 * 613 * @return 614 * - ESP_OK: Feature enable request is sent to lower layer 615 * - ESP_ERR_INVALID_STATE: if bluetooth stack is not yet enabled 616 * - ESP_FAIL: others 617 * 618 */ 619 esp_err_t esp_hf_client_send_xapl(char *information, uint32_t features); 620 621 /** 622 * 623 * @brief Send Battery level and docker status 624 * Enable this feature using XAPL command first 625 * This is Apple-specific commands, but used by most device, including Android and Windows 626 * 627 * 628 * @param[in] bat_level: Battery Level: value between 0 and 9 629 * @param[in] docked: Dock State: false = undocked, true = docked 630 * 631 * @return 632 * - ESP_OK: battery level is sent to lower layer 633 * - ESP_ERR_INVALID_STATE: if bluetooth stack is not yet enabled 634 * - ESP_FAIL: others 635 * 636 */ 637 esp_err_t esp_hf_client_send_iphoneaccev(uint32_t bat_level, bool docked); 664 665 666 /** 667 * @brief Register HFP client data output function; the callback is only used in 668 * the case that Voice Over HCI is enabled. 669 * 670 * @param[in] recv: HFP client incoming data callback function 671 * 672 * @param[in] send: HFP client outgoing data callback function 673 * 674 * @return 675 * - ESP_OK: success 676 * - ESP_ERR_INVALID_STATE: if bluetooth stack is not yet enabled 677 * - ESP_FAIL: if callback is a NULL function pointer 678 * 679 */ 680 esp_err_t esp_hf_client_register_data_callback(esp_hf_client_incoming_data_cb_t recv, 681 esp_hf_client_outgoing_data_cb_t send); 682 683 /** 684 * 685 * @brief Get the number of packets received and sent 686 * This function is only used in the case that Voice Over HCI is enabled and the audio state is connected. 687 * When the operation is completed, the callback function will be called with ESP_HF_CLIENT_PKT_STAT_NUMS_GET_EVT. 688 * 689 * @param[in] sync_conn_handle: the (e)SCO connection handle 690 * 691 * @return 692 * - ESP_OK: if the request is sent successfully 693 * - ESP_ERR_INVALID_STATE: if bluetooth stack is not yet enabled 694 * - ESP_FAIL: others 695 * 696 */ 697 esp_err_t esp_hf_client_pkt_stat_nums_get(uint16_t sync_conn_handle); 698 699 /** 700 * @brief Trigger the lower-layer to fetch and send audio data. 701 * This function is only only used in the case that Voice Over HCI is enabled. After this 702 * function is called, lower layer will invoke esp_hf_client_outgoing_data_cb_t to fetch data. 703 * 704 * As a precondition to use this API, Service Level Connection shall exist with AG. 705 * 706 */ 707 void esp_hf_client_outgoing_data_ready(void); 708 709 710 /** 711 * @brief Initialize the down sampling converter. This is a utility function that can 712 * only be used in the case that Voice Over HCI is enabled. 713 * 714 * @param[in] src_sps: original samples per second(source audio data, i.e. 48000, 32000, 715 * 16000, 44100, 22050, 11025) 716 * @param[in] bits: number of bits per pcm sample (16) 717 * 718 * @param[in] channels: number of channels (i.e. mono(1), stereo(2)...) 719 */ 720 void esp_hf_client_pcm_resample_init(uint32_t src_sps, uint32_t bits, uint32_t channels); 721 722 /** 723 * @brief Deinitialize the down sampling converter. 724 */ 725 void esp_hf_client_pcm_resample_deinit(void); 726 727 /** 728 * @brief Down sampling utility to convert high sampling rate into 8K/16bits 1-channel mode PCM 729 * samples. This can only be used in the case that Voice Over HCI is enabled. 730 * 731 * @param[in] src: pointer to the buffer where the original sampling PCM are stored 732 * 733 * @param[in] in_bytes: length of the input PCM sample buffer in byte 734 * 735 * @param[in] dst: pointer to the buffer which is to be used to store the converted PCM samples 736 * 737 * @return number of samples converted 738 */ 739 int32_t esp_hf_client_pcm_resample(void *src, uint32_t in_bytes, void *dst); 740 741 #ifdef __cplusplus 742 } 743 #endif 744 745 746 #endif /* __ESP_HF_CLIENT_API_H__ */ 747
